On May 5, 2025, Thunder Bay, Ontario, expanded its Rural Community Immigration Pilot (RCIP) by announcing a list of designated employers authorized to recruit foreign workers for permanent residency.

These employers span various sectors, including retail, manufacturing, food services, transportation, and construction, reflecting Thunder Bay’s commitment to addressing labor shortages across multiple industries.
RCIP Overview
The RCIP is an employer-driven immigration initiative designed to attract skilled foreign workers to Thunder Bay by facilitating their pathway to permanent residence. Employers within the Thunder Bay Census Metropolitan Area can apply for designation through the Thunder Bay Community Economic Development Commission (CEDC). Once designated, these employers can offer jobs to eligible foreign workers and submit recommendation applications on their behalf.
Candidate Eligibility Criteria
To be considered under the RCIP, candidates must:
- Secure a valid job offer from a designated employer in Thunder Bay.
- Have at least one year (1,560 hours) of relevant work experience within the past three years.
- Demonstrate language proficiency through an approved English or French language test.
- Possess a Canadian educational credential or its foreign equivalent.
- Provide proof of sufficient settlement funds for themselves and any accompanying family members.
It’s important to note that the list of designated employers is subject to change as the RCIP progresses.
Thunder Bay became the second RCIP community to publish its list of approved employers. Timmins, which also takes part in the Francophone Community Immigration Pilot (FCIP), had released its employer list the week before.
